RoleSummary:
This role is ideal for a driven and experienced R&D Process Engineer with a passion for innovation. You'll be instrumental in bringing new specialty chemical products to market, from initial research to full-scale production. Your responsibilities will encompass:
- Process Development & Scale-up:
Leading and executing R&D projects, starting with bench-scale experiments and progressing through pilot plant trials to commercial-scale manufacturing. - Process Optimization:
Designing and refining chemical processes using advanced techniques like reaction kinetics, process control, and simulation software. - Cross-functional Collaboration:
Working closely with research scientists, technicians, production engineers, and other stakeholders to ensure project success. - Safety & Quality:
Prioritizing safety in all aspects of the work and ensuring adherence to strict quality standards throughout the product lifecycle. - Technical Communication:
Effectively conveying technical information to various audiences, including management, clients, and other engineers.
- Education: Bachelor's degree in Chemical Engineering is required. Advanced degree preferred.
- Experience: Minimum 5 years of experience in a chemical manufacturing environment is essential. A proven track record in process development and scale-up is highly valued.
- Technical Skills: Strong understanding of reaction engineering, unit operations, and process control. Proficiency in data analysis and technical writing is expected.
- Soft Skills: Excellent communication and interpersonal skills are crucial for collaboration and project management.
- Technical Expertise: Experience with chemical vapor deposition, high-temperature processes, and pilot plant startups is a significant advantage. Familiarity with materials characterization techniques is also beneficial.
- Software Proficiency: Expertise in software packages such as ASPEN, MINITAB, and MS Office is preferred.
Up to 25% travel may be required to visit manufacturing sites, customer locations, and other relevant locations.
